A webserver component in Paessler PRTG Network Monitor 19.2.50 to PRTG 20.1.56 allows unauthenticated remote command execution via a crafted POST request or the what parameter of the screenshot function in the Contact Support form.

CVE-2020-10374 is a vulnerability in the webserver component of Paessler PRTG Network Monitor that allows unauthenticated remote command execution.
CVE-2020-10374 has a severity of 9.8 (critical).
To mitigate CVE-2020-10374, you can apply the necessary update provided by Paessler, or follow the mitigation steps outlined in their knowledge base article.
